Peppa the Pig on the hunt for 'indecent behavior' on Wuhan subways

Four metro interns in Wuhan, capital of Hubei Province, dressed up as popular cartoon figure Peppa Pig to dissuade passengers from "indecent behavior" inside subway carriages, thepaper.cn reported.

The four college students, currently interning on Metro Line 3, came up with the idea in an effort to set an example for the city's primary and middle school students who will use the Metro more than usual as the summer holidays approach.

"Indecent behaviors" targeted by Peppa Pig include eating or drinking on board, or lying down across Metro seats.
